A hard life challenge.
**Backround Story**

You've had a hard life so far. Your parents had split up and one of them left taking all the money with them leaving one of your parents and 3 siblings left. So you're broke. Things can only go uphill... right?

What to do:

1. Make 2 adults (one female and one male), 3 toddlers and finally 1 teen. The toddlers and teen can be any traits you like! The 2 adult sims are the parents and the the toddlers and teens are their children.
2. Lifespan must be long for an easy mode, or epic for difficult mode.
3. No cheats unless it CLEARLY states.
4. The house must be a poor house and must contain:

1 Cheap bed
1 Cheap crib (2 if you want easy mode)
1 fridge
2 counters
1 toilet
1 sink
1 shower
1 microwave

5. Once you get in the game the mother must brake up with the father or the father with the mother then one MUST move out.
6. The remaining parent must die. This is the ONLY thing you can use cheats for. I haven't checked this so if the toddlers are taken away please notify me to take this off.
7. Set your money to 150 simoleons or under if you liek



Time for some rules...

1. No cheats apart from when you kill one of the parents as I said.
2. No babysitters
3. No part time jobs
4. No going to school.
5. You can sell objects and nothing else. No seeds, no stolen items (so even if you are a klepto haha), no fruit/fish.
6. Game over if a toddler's taken away.
7. Hacking is allowed. HINT HINT.

The game is over when you become YA.

So good luck! Oh and if the kids do get taken away when the parent dies, try again by aging the teen to YA automatically. If you do that, the challenge will end when you're an adult.
